Historically, employers have researched potential hires through their applications, … Web9 feb. 2024 · How to research a potential employer? Company website. A great/obvious place to start is the company website. It should provide you with everything you need to know about the organization. This includes the company mission, management team, history, product/service line, locations, etc.

Reach Out To Current Employees. Bigstock. Reaching out to the current employees of a company is the most direct way to form a connection with a potential employer. This is where LinkedIn comes in handy. You should start a chat with current employees on LinkedIn to get an inside scoop on what it's like to work at the company. WebFollow our 5 step tutorial on researching an employer and you’ll be ready to impress at your interview. 1. Check the employer’s website. This should be your first stop. Pay particular attention to information about products and services, the ‘About Us’ section and anything related to the job you’re applying for.
